The Rise of the 'Slow Travel' Movement
The 'Slow Travel' movement is gaining popularity, encouraging travelers to prioritize immersive experiences and a slower pace over rapidly collecting destinations and photos. This trend advocates for deeper engagement with locations rather than hurried sightseeing.
